Description
Join our skilled team of imaging professionals as an Interventional Radiology Technologist in Madison, WI. Use your expertise to perform invasive diagnostic and interventional procedures. You will be responsible for the operation and quality assurance of patient monitoring and x-ray equipment and for assisting the clinical team during image-guided procedures.
Minimum Qualifications
- 2 years clinical interventional imaging experience required.
- Graduate of an accredited School of Radiologic Technology required.
- ARRT (R) certification required.
- State of Wisconsin Licensed Radiographer required.
- BLS - AHA only - required.
Preferred Qualifications
- Experience working in hospital-based interventional radiology settings preferred.
Assignment Details
- Day 5x8 schedule, hours 07:00 - 15:30.
- Monday - Friday staffing, no weekends, no call.
- Traveler will cover multiple locations as needed; facilities approximately 11 miles apart.

Madison, WI
About
Madison is the capital of Wisconsin, located about an hour west of Milwaukee. Frequently listed as one of the best places to live in the United States, this city ranks high in economy, diversity and education. Madison is a young and vibrant Midwestern town and is the home of the University of Wisconsin Madison, a top-ranked public institution. Visitors can’t miss the iconic Wisconsin State Capitol Building, a beautiful historic building located on a strip of land between Lakes Mendota and Monona, or the Olbrich Botanical Gardens, open year-round and boasting over 16 gardens. To really get a feel for this lively city, take a stroll down State Street, with seven blocks of bustling restaurants, beach access and street art.
